GET TO KNOW BELOIT.

An emerging tech hub in southern Wisconsin. 170+ members of Irontek, a co-working and start-up incubator. Since 2017, 51 companies have graduated from the incubator program, raised over $30 million in funding, and have created more than 200 jobs.

1 of only 120 cities to have a Minor League Baseball team. Home to the Beloit Sky Carp, High-A Miami Marlins MiLB affiliate.
